Job Description:

The Validation Technician Specialist (Contractor) will support environmental testing for power electronics, motor, and engine control programs. This includes, but is not limited to, validation test set-up, including product connections and test chamber programming according to the provided test plan, test execution, interim functional test execution, report summaries and documentation. Some physical labor to put products into, and to remove products from, the test chambers. Interact and take direction from other department engineers and managers.

Job Responsibility:

  • Perform environmental validation life testing
  • Perform interim electrical parametric testing
  • Interpret customer/internal test specifications
  • Gather and document test results
  • Support general equipment repair and maintenance
  • Follow company policies and housekeeping

Requirements:

  • High School Diploma required
  • associate degree in engineering related field preferred
  • Engineering test experience preferred
  • Automotive experience preferred
  • Relevant experience for 8+ years will be given priority
  • High electrical and mechanical aptitude
  • Strong computer skills – Microsoft Office
  • Self-motivated and detail oriented
  • Ability to stand on feet for 8 hours if necessary
  • Ability to work overtime or come in during off shifts to check on tests if necessary
  • Ability to travel to other work locations if needed for any training or required program meetings if unable to attend virtually
